Summary:
Use nameset instead of idset to underly the fullreposet. The idset does not prefetch nodes, so there was a serial location_to_hash call for each "repo[rev]" context lookup. The nameset prefetches nodes under the hood, so "repo[rev]" is fast and the next layer of commit text prefetching fills up its 10k batch quickly.

Note that anything hitting this code will still be extremely slow since it scans all commits in the repo.
